Reflect Digital worked for three consecutive seasons on the Tottenham Hotspur membership campaigns. The aim was to engage with fans and prompt them to sign up or renew their membership for two separate target audiences, adult and junior fans.
The most recent renewal campaign coincided with Tottenham’s final season at ‘the old’ White Hart Lane and moving to Wembley Stadium for the season while their new stadium was under construction. We held a focus group involving fans and created engaging visuals and messaging encouraging fans to embrace the move to Wembley and move ‘Forward as One’.
As part of one of our renewal campaign concepts, we attended a player photoshoot at Tottenham’s training ground with Kyle Walker and Dele Alli, providing art direction during the photo shoot to ensure accurate shots. With the raw files in hand, we brought our vision to life with our photo-retouching talents.
The story we wanted this campaign to tell is that fans and players are all fighting to win the league together and to ‘take their seat’ in playing a part in this. The campaign was very different to what had been done in the past and was well-received by fans.
Most of this campaign is print-based, with various information and packs going out to fans depending on their membership status. We also designed membership websites where fans can log on and can renew their membership online. We also provided design support for social media, online banner ads, infographics, stadium murals and much more.
Throughout these campaigns, we have worked closely with the printers to determine how we could make the printed membership packs even more personal. We were able to include first names printed inside each booklet to really engage with the fans.
